About the role
An Account Director provides leadership, management, and development of a client account, ensuring both financial and operational commitments are met and exceeded. This leader is the single point of contact for all operational needs for a $7m+ maintenance revenue, single customer account within GWS Local. An Account Director is responsible for delivering the full suite of FM services (hard and soft) to key client, working in partnership with all stakeholders to ensure exceptional service is delivered and maintained at all times.

Supervisory Responsibilities
Provides formal supervision to individual employees within single functional or operational area. Approves subordinate's recommendations for staff recruitment, selection, promotion, advancement, corrective action and termination. Effectively recommends same for direct reports to next level management for review and approval. Plans and monitors appropriate staffing levels and utilization of labor, including overtime. Prepares and delivers performance appraisal for staff. Mentors and coaches team members to further develop competencies. Leads by example and models behaviors that are consistent with the company's value.
